FAQs for finding Montessori schools near you in Boston, MA
How is Montessori different from other educational approaches near me in Boston, MA?
The way that Montessori schools differ from other educational approaches near you in Boston, MA is by their philosophy. Montessori schools are unique because they emphasize a student-centered learning experience that differs drastically from traditional educational approaches. Montessori education focuses on allowing students to learn in their own way, promoting self-directed learning and exploration. Montessori emphasizes the development of the individual as well as academics, focusing on building independent critical thinking skills and cultivating independence.
How can I choose a good Montessori school near me in Boston, MA?
Choosing a Montessori school near you in Boston, MA for your child can be an important decision, as you want to be sure that the school environment is conducive to their needs. To ensure safety when selecting a Montessori school, research the accredited Montessori training that staff must have completed and look for reviews from other families. Learning about Montessori-specific philosophies such as respecting the needs of the whole child and individualized learning can also help you make an informed decision. Another way to determine if a Montessori school is right for you is by observing activities in the classroom, such as children working independently on tasks while maintaining order and cooperation with others.
What are the benefits of a Montessori education for my children near me in Boston, MA?
Montessori schools provide tremendous benefits to children's development! Montessori education focuses on fostering independence, self-direction and problem-solving skills among students. Montessori classrooms are designed with developmentally appropriate activities that allow children to take ownership of their learning and investigate topics that interest them while also developing their physical and motor skill sets. Montessori teachers strive to create an atmosphere where students feel secure. The Montessori educational approach emphasizes a hands-on, cooperative environment where children can learn from one another in a non-competitive atmosphere.
